    IC = some cut down version of a pregnancy test?

    http://www.path.org/files/htup-IC_striptest_Pregnancy.pdf

    My guess is that they are the tests that are a strip only (aka "ebay cheapies") which are more sensitive than their plastic coated counterparts (the likes of which you buy in Boots, Superdrug etc)
